According to residents' feedback, in recent times, this area has often been littered with garbage that has not been collected in a timely manner, causing public outrage and affecting urban aesthetics and the environment. Meanwhile, the renovation project of Thuy Van Street and Bai Sau Park is still in the completion stage, but has attracted a large number of tourists to visit and experience, creating great pressure on sanitation management.
The Standing Party Committee requested the Ward People's Committee to preside over and coordinate with relevant agencies and units to organize a meeting to discuss synchronous solutions, resolutely handle the situation of littering, and not let waste accumulate in the park.
In addition, the approval of organizing cultural, sports , commercial and product promotion activities in Bai Sau Park must be carried out in accordance with legal regulations and based on the decision of the competent authority. Individuals and groups involved must be responsible before the Party and the law for their decisions.
The Thuy Van road renovation project was started at the end of October 2024 with a total investment of more than 1,000 billion VND to create a new look for Bai Sau park, cool and clean to serve people and tourists coming to Vung Tau. In recent days, many tourists have come to the amusement park, checking in at the highlight area of Tam Thang tower.
